One of the key elements of Bolivian culture that is shared among different regions is the importance of family and community. Family plays a central role in Bolivian society, with many people living in extended families and maintaining close relationships with relatives. Family gatherings and celebrations are common, providing opportunities for people to come together, share meals, and strengthen their bonds. Another shared aspect of Bolivian culture is the strong influence of indigenous traditions. Bolivia is home to a diverse indigenous population, each with its own customs, languages, and belief systems. Despite this diversity, indigenous traditions are an integral part of Bolivian identity, influencing everything from language and cuisine to music and dance. Religion also plays a significant role in Bolivian culture, with the majority of the population identifying as Roman Catholic. Religious festivals and ceremonies are important events in Bolivian communities, providing opportunities for people to come together in prayer and celebration. These religious traditions have become ingrained in Bolivian culture, influencing everything from art and architecture to daily customs and rituals. One of the most iconic elements of Bolivian culture that is shared across the country is the vibrant traditional clothing worn by many indigenous groups. Colorful textiles, intricate embroidery, and distinctive hats are common elements of traditional Bolivian dress, reflecting the rich cultural heritage of the country. These traditional garments are often worn with pride during festivals and special occasions, serving as a visual expression of Bolivian identity. In addition to these cultural similarities, Bolivian cuisine also serves as a unifying force that brings people together. Traditional dishes such as salteñas, pique macho, and api are enjoyed across the country, reflecting the diverse culinary traditions of Bolivia. Food plays a central role in Bolivian culture, with meals often served family-style and shared among loved ones. Overall, Bolivian culture is a rich tapestry of traditions, beliefs, and practices that are shared among different regions of the country. Despite its diversity, there are certain elements of Bolivian culture that serve as a common thread, unifying the nation and celebrating its unique identity. From the importance of family and community to the influence of indigenous traditions and religion, Bolivian culture is a reflection of the country's rich history and heritage.
